I am currently a Senior Machine Learning Engineer at Exiger, working at the intersection of AI and supply chains to develop agentic and autonomous supply chain systems.

I am also a Visiting Researcher at the Centre for Human-Inspired Artificial Intelligence (CHIA), University of Cambridge. Previously, I was an Assistant Research Professor at the Supply Chain AI Lab (SCAIL), Department of Engineering, University of Cambridge.

My research focuses on multi-agent systems, agentic AI, and their applications in supply chain management and logistics. I formally conceptualised Autonomous Supply Chains (ASCs) and proposed a multi-agent framework for their implementation. I am particularly interested in the architectural and interaction aspects of scalable multi-agent systems in decentralised environments such as supply chain networks.

More recently, my work explores the integration of large language models (LLMs) with traditional multi-agent systems—so-called agentic systems—as well as their combination with knowledge graphs for automated, privacy-preserving knowledge aggregation. This line of work aims to enable the next generation of fully autonomous supply chains.

I completed my PhD at the University of Nottingham in 2019, where I worked on Artcode Detection, an interdisciplinary topic spanning computer vision, human-computer interaction, and graphic design, under the supervision of Steve Benford, Andrew P. French, and Dave Towey.

Beyond academia, I am also a full-stack developer and system architect, with experience designing and building systems across B/S, P2P, microservices, layered, and event-driven architectures.
